The demand for accessory dwelling units (ADUs) in California has surged by 63% since 2020 (California Housing Partnership, 2023), making the choice of an ADU builder more critical than ever. For homeowners seeking the best ADU companies in California, understanding the key differentiators between providers—from design capabilities to local permitting expertise—can mean the difference between a smooth project and a costly misstep. At Kirmina Construction, we've analyzed the competitive landscape to help you identify what truly matters when comparing California's top ADU specialists.

Riverside homeowners face unique challenges that generic ADU builders often overlook. The city's historic districts require design sensitivity, clay soils demand specialized foundations, and California's stringent energy codes (Title 24) necessitate climate-smart construction. Frequently Asked Questions


How do I verify an ADU company's license?

Check the CSLB website using their contractor license number. All legitimate builders will provide this upfront.


What's the #1 mistake when choosing ADU companies?

Prioritizing low cost over local permitting experience. Riverside approvals require specific documentation many statewide firms overlook.


Do all California ADU builders work in Riverside?

Technically yes, but only locals understand nuances like soil tests for clay-heavy lots or Historic Preservation Overlay Zone rules.


How long do quality ADU projects typically take?

6-9 months for turnkey projects, with 3-4 months dedicated to design and permits. See our ADU timeline guide for details.
